πŸ‘¨β€πŸ³ Instructions

Tear agar-agar into tiny pieces.

Wash, drain, then soak in 2 cups water for 1 hour.

Cook in a saucepan over medium heat for 8 to 10 minutes.

Begin stirring after liquid comes to a simmer.

Add sugar, continue cooking to reduce mixture by half.
